The Word
Blessed are the peacemakers, for they will be called sons of God.
Matthew 5:9 (NASB)
Commentary
“Visualize World Peace.” We’ve all seen the bumper stickers. Well get this: a study done by Colorado State University found that people with bumper stickers on their cars—even “Visualize World Peace—are far more likely to express road rage by honking, tailgating, and other aggressive behavior. Maybe those who want us to visualize world peace should visualize getting along with their neighbor first.
John Lennon wrote a song called Imagine. The lyrics go like this:
Imagine there's no countries It isn't hard to do Nothing to kill or die for And no religion, too Imagine all the people Livin' life in peace You may say I'm a dreamer But I'm not the only one I hope someday you'll join us And the world will be as one
Lennon apparently believed the reason we didn’t have peace in the world was because of nationhood and religion, because people were willing to die for them. Lennon wanted us to “imagine all the people living life in peace,” but Lennon apparently couldn’t live in peace with his first wife, whom he allegedly slapped, cheated on, and then divorced to marry Yoko Ono.
My wife, Cindy, was in the campus ministry for fifteen years. Once when she was at San Jose State University, she went out on campus to support another campus minister who was open-air preaching on campus. While he was preaching, the president of the group, Students for Peace, got so angry he jumped up and violently shoved the young evangelist off the stage.
Application
Jesus said “Blessed are the peacemakers.” Peacemakers are those who make peace, not those who merely talk about it, sing about it, or lead organizations devoted to it. Peacemakers are those who get along with their neighbor, love their spouse, and don’t push preachers off stages. Peacemaking starts at home, with those closest to us, and with those with whom we daily interact.
